Heres what you can expect to do at the Materials Management Center at Sun Ray Library:

  • Prepare items for circulation - apply barcodes, add agency and spine labels, wrap and tape book jackets
  • Create new item records including adding item information like itype, iscat, price, etc.
  • Unpack and sort daily delivery between libraries.
  • Other duties and projects as assigned

The full-time position at Highland Park Library performs routine and varied library circulation work such as:

  • Keeping electronic files up to date
  • Registering patrons for new library cards
  • Resolving customer issues such as lost or damaged books
  • Assisting patrons with self-check machines and coin-operated printers, copiers, and faxes
  • Providing help, guidance, and training to team members
  • Sorting, shelving, retrieval, and circulation of materials
  • Cash handling, such as preparing deposits, reconciling, and balancing cash funds
  • Prioritizing and organizing work assignments

The ideal candidate will be self-directed, with strong attention to detail, and an ability to prioritize workload. The work of this position requires an ability to perform manual, repetitive tasks using the employees hands, wrists and arms. Basic computer skills are essential.
